It shouldn’t take long to join the dots between Team Ghost and electro French star-gazers M83. Both use similar artwork and typefaces as well as epic guitar chords that sound like a rock deity strutting over neon skyscrapers at sunrise. Nicolas Fromageau is the deciding link, an original member of M83, leaving after their breakthrough album Dead Cities, Red Seas and Lost Ghosts, hence the new moniker. This seven track EP neatly encompasses lovelorn electro pulses on opener Lonely, Lonely, Lonely as well as towering, shoe-gaze paced guitar on A Glorious Time, before the all-out blistering rocket ride of Only You Can Break My Heart cements things. A confident first contact indeed. [Darren Carle]
